Understanding the Child Evaluation Form
The Child Evaluation Form is a critical document designed to collect detailed information about a child's medical and educational history. This form plays a significant role in assessing the child's needs and identifying appropriate services. By gathering comprehensive data, healthcare providers can gain insights into a child's development, ensuring informed decision-making for their care.
Filling out this child assessment form is essential not just for healthcare providers but also for parents, who benefit from having a thorough understanding of their child’s condition and background.

Key Features of the Child Evaluation Form
This form is structured into essential sections to ensure comprehensive information is gathered efficiently. It includes general information, family background, child's birth history, education history, and medical problems/history. Each section is designed with user-friendly fields and checkboxes for easy navigation, making the process of completing the medical history form straightforward.
-
General Information: Basic details about the child.
-
Family Background: Information on family medical history.
-
Child’s Birth History: Relevant details concerning the child’s birth.
-
Educational History: Records of the child’s educational journey.
-
Medical Problems/History: Summary of any medical issues faced by the child.

Who is eligible to fill out the Child Evaluation Form?
The Child Evaluation Form is intended for parents or guardians of children seeking medical evaluations. It is essential that the individual filling it out has access to reliable information about the child's history.
What information is required to complete the form?
You will need to provide detailed information about your child's medical history, family background, education history, and any known medical problems. Make sure to gather all necessary documents beforehand.
How do I submit the Child Evaluation Form once completed?
After completing the form in pdfFiller, you can submit it electronically directly through the platform. Alternatively, you can download it and submit it by mail or in person to the relevant healthcare provider or institution.
Are there any common mistakes to avoid when filling out the form?
Common mistakes include leaving sections incomplete, not double-checking the information provided, and failing to gather necessary background documents before starting. Ensure thoroughness to avoid processing delays.
How long does it take to process the submitted Child Evaluation Form?
Processing times can vary based on the institution or healthcare provider but typically range from a few days to a couple of weeks. It is advisable to confirm with the specific office regarding their processing times.
Is there a fee for submitting the Child Evaluation Form?
The Child Evaluation Form itself does not usually have a fee associated with it. However, specific evaluations or services requested may incur costs, so it’s best to check with the healthcare provider.
